Script execution via reflected unneutralized input
Published Oct 23, 2025 · Updated Oct 23, 2025
Reflected XSS in Proliz Software OBS before 26.0401 allows remote attackers to execute script in a user's browser via a crafted request. TR-CERT identifies improper input neutralization during page generation but does not disclose the affected endpoint, parameter, or output context. Exploitation is unauthenticated but requires a user to open attacker-controlled input; the resulting script executes within that user's OBS browser context.
